read moreThe Middle East and North Africa Leisure & Attractions Council (MENALAC) - a non-for-profit trade council representing leisure and attractions companies in the Middle East and North Africa - has become the latest organisation to partner with Australasian Leisure Management and Asian Leisure Business.
Established in 2016 - under the aegis of the Dubai Chamber of Commerce and Industry and the Dubai Association Centre - MENALAC has seen leading companies within the region’s entertainment industry, including theme parks, visitor attractions, waterpark and family entertainment centres join forces to promote safe operations, regional development, professional growth and commercial success of the industry and to be an indispensable resource for the Council’s members and an international authority for the attraction industry.
Vision
"To bring together operators, manufacturers, suppliers, distributors, consultants, tourism boards and Government authorities on a common platform and create a harmonized code for the Leisure & Attractions industry within the region."

MENALAC Events
MENALAC events bring together industry professionals, promote best practices, and foster collaboration.
They see the convergence of leading stakeholders from the industry under a single roof to address industry challenges, innovations and trends, celebrate and honour the best of the best of the regional industry while offering valuable networking opportunities to connect with peers, industry leaders, potential partners, suppliers and clients.
Each event draws a significant attendance comprising founders, owners, investors, top decision-makers, C-Level Executives and Senior Management representing leading attractions in the region.
